My Project

I am reaching out to you on behalf of our dedicated group of aspiring scientists at GWHS. Our students are passionate about exploring the wonders of science, but we face a significant challenge in providing them with the necessary tools for hands-on learning experiences in our science laboratory. To bridge this gap, we are seeking your support through DonorsChoose.org to acquire essential lab equipment that will make a profound impact on our students' learning journey.

The specific items requested, Prisms, density cubes, and posters, are crucial components for conducting meaningful experiments.

These tools will enable our students to move beyond theoretical knowledge and actively engage in scientific inquiry. Our primary goal for this project is to create a dynamic and interactive learning environment that inspires curiosity and critical thinking. By providing students with access to proper lab equipment, we aim to elevate their learning experiences, empowering them to apply theoretical concepts in a practical setting.

In conclusion, your generous contribution will make a lasting impact on the quality of science education at George Washington High School. Together, we can equip our students with the tools they need to become the scientists of tomorrow. Thank you for considering our proposal and being a crucial part of our journey towards fostering a love for science and discovery.
